Exhaust system on a crossover Nissan Murano the second generation (Z50 body) is a complex engineering structure, where each element has its own role. The central link of this chain is the resonator, which is responsible not only for reducing the noise level, but also for stabilizing the pressure in the exhaust system. Owners Nissan Murano Z50 Often faced with the need to repair or modernize this particular unit, since it experiences colossal thermal and vibration loads.
Ignoring symptoms of malfunction can lead to serious engine problems as the engine management system ECU reads data from lambda probes located before and after the catalytic converter. If the resonator does not cope with its task or has a burnout, the sensor readings will be incorrect, which will cause an error P0420 and loss of power. Understanding the operating principle and design features of the exhaust system Murano will help you make an informed decision: whether to repair, completely replace or remove the element.
Design features of the Z50 exhaust system
Exhaust system Nissan Murano Z50 with engines 3.5 V6 (VQ35DE/VQ35HR) designed taking into account the requirements for environmental friendliness and acoustic comfort. The resonator in this model is made of stainless steel, but the thin-walled structure is subject to corrosion from the inside over time, especially under operating conditions in regions with reagents on the roads. The internal partition of the resonator has a complex geometry that dampens certain frequencies of sound waves created by the operation of the cylinders.
It is important to note that this vehicle uses a separate exhaust system design, where the front resonator (if provided) and the main muffler are connected by flexible pipes. This is necessary to compensate for thermal expansion and engine vibrations. When replacing system elements, it is necessary to take into account that the standard standard resonator has specific fastenings that over time stick to the bodywork or to the exhaust pipe.
The condition of the insulation also plays a critical role. On Murano Z50 Heat shields often lose their properties or become deformed, which can lead to heating of nearby plastic body parts. Regular visual inspection of condition exhaust manifold, exhaust pipe and resonator allows you to identify defects at an early stage, before they lead to expensive repairs.
- 🔍 Housing material - high-quality stainless steel, resistant to external influences, but vulnerable to internal corrosion.
- 🔧 Construction - perforated pipes inside a chamber filled with sound-absorbing material, which fades over time.
- ⚙️ Fastenings — rubber cushions, which become tanned and torn over time, causing unnecessary vibrations on the body.
Symptoms of malfunction and diagnosis
The first and most obvious sign of resonator failure is a change in the exhaust sound. If you hear a low-frequency hum, crackling or metallic ringing that intensifies when you press the gas pedal, this is a sure sign that internal partition the housing is damaged or cracked. At idle the sound may be smooth, but under load it becomes harsh and unpleasant to the ears.
The second important symptom is the appearance of vibrations transmitted to the car body and steering wheel. A destroyed resonator ceases to dampen vibrations, which are transmitted to the frame through the exhaust suspension system Nissan Murano. In addition, if the body burns out, you may smell exhaust gases in the cabin or under the hood, which is a direct threat to the health of passengers due to carbon monoxide.
Diagnosis is often complicated by the fact that the hanging elements of the exhaust system may be hidden by dirt or protective screens. It is necessary to lift the car on a lift and carefully inspect all connections. Often the problem lies not in the resonator itself, but in the rupture of the corrugation (flexible pipe), which is located directly in front of or after it. Checking the tightness of the system is carried out by blowing with compressed air or visually observing smoke flows when the engine is running.
⚠️ Attention: If you smell exhaust gases in the cabin, immediately stop using the vehicle and contact a service center. Carbon monoxide is colorless and odorless, but can be deadly even in small concentrations.

Consequences of removing the resonator: myths and reality
Among the owners Nissan Murano Z50 There is a widespread belief that removing the resonator (decathalization) significantly improves acceleration dynamics and reduces fuel consumption. In fact, for a naturally aspirated engine VQ35 volume 3.5 liters, the effect on power will be minimal and almost unnoticeable in the urban cycle. Removing this element only leads to an increase in noise and a change in the timbre of the exhaust to a rougher and more unpleasant one.
Moreover, removing the resonator disrupts the pressure balancing in the system. Electronic engine control unit ECU calculates mixture formation parameters based on a certain resistance to the exhaust system. With a sharp decrease in this resistance, dips in traction at low speeds and unstable engine operation at idle may occur. There is also an increased risk of catalyst damage due to changes in gas flow rates.
Owners who decide to tune their exhaust system often face legal and environmental problems. In most countries, the removal of elements of the cleaning and noise reduction system is prohibited by law. A vehicle with a removed resonator and catalyst can only pass a technical inspection if there are special software modifications that deceive the oxygen sensors.
- 📉 Dynamics — the increase in power is less than 1-2%, which cannot be felt in normal driving.
- 🔊 Noise — the noise level increases 2-3 times, which creates discomfort for the driver and others.
- ⚖️ Law — operating a vehicle with an uncertified exhaust system may result in fines and a driving ban.
Technical nuances of installing a direct-flow system
When installing a direct-flow system, it is necessary not only to physically replace the resonator, but also to reflash the computer, otherwise the lambda probe sensor errors will be constantly on. You will also need to install sports catalysts to maintain environmental friendliness.
Replacement process and selection of spare parts
Replacing the resonator with Nissan Murano Z50 - a procedure that requires certain skills and equipment. Before starting work, it is necessary to warm up the exhaust system so that the threaded connections and bolts become more pliable, but at the same time cool the engine to a safe temperature to avoid burns. It is recommended to use a penetrating lubricant to treat fastening points that often become stuck over years of use.
When choosing a new part, it is important to decide on the type of product. Original spare parts are available on the market Nissan, which guarantee compliance with factory specifications, but are quite expensive. The alternative is high-quality analogues from trusted exhaust system manufacturers, which often offer improved materials and thicker walls. There is also the option of making a resonator in artisanal conditions, but this approach carries the risks of poor welding quality and inconsistency of geometry.
The replacement process includes unscrewing the clamps, removing the old rubber hangers and installing a new element. It is important to correctly set the gaps between the system elements to prevent contact of the exhaust pipe with the body or other units. After installation, it is necessary to check the tightness of the connections and the absence of extraneous noise at different engine operating modes.

Repair options comparison table
For clarity, let’s compare the main options for action in the event of a resonator malfunction. Each of them has its own advantages and disadvantages that must be taken into account when making a decision. The choice depends on your budget, noise requirements and plans for further operation of the car.
| Option | Cost | Efficiency | Service life |
|---|---|---|---|
| Original resonator | High | Excellent | Long (5+ years) |
| High-quality analogue | Average | good | Intermediate (3-4 years) |
| Cooking (repair) | Low | Weak | Short-term (6-12 months) |
| Removal | Minimum | Low (noise) | Eternal (until burnout) |
It is worth noting that trying to weld a burnt-out resonator often gives only a temporary effect. Due to high temperatures and vibrations, the seam quickly cracks and the problem returns. Moreover, welding thin-walled stainless steel requires special equipment and skills, otherwise the material may burn out even faster around the repair site.
Before purchasing a new resonator, be sure to measure the diameter of the pipes and the distance between the mounting points. For different years of manufacture Murano Z50 These parameters may vary slightly.
Impact on the environment and engine performance
The resonator, although not directly involved in the chemical purification of gases, like a catalyst, plays an important role in stabilizing the flow. Violation of the geometry of the exhaust system leads to turbulence, which prevents oxygen sensors from accurately determining the composition of the mixture. This can cause the mixture to be over-rich or over-lean, which entails increased fuel consumption and increased emissions of harmful substances.
On the engine VQ35DE with variable valve timing system CVTCS Correct operation of the exhaust system is critical. A faulty resonator can lead to system malfunctions, which will affect the smoothness of gear shifting (in a CVT) and the overall responsiveness of the gas pedal. The electronics try to compensate for errors, but this is not always possible without physically correcting the problem.
It is important to understand that modern environmental standards require a car to strictly comply with the standards. Installing a substandard or removed resonator may cause the vehicle to fail emissions testing. In addition, the indicators on the instrument panel may come on Check Engine and Service Engine Soon, requiring complex diagnostics.
⚠️ Attention: Do not try to fool the oxygen sensors using mechanical spacers or “cheats” without flashing the ECU. This will lead to incorrect engine operation and failure of expensive injection system components.
Care and prevention
To extend the life of the exhaust system, including the resonator, you must follow simple operating rules. Regular washing of the underbody of the car in winter helps remove aggressive reagents that accelerate metal corrosion. You should also avoid sudden changes in temperature, such as driving into deep snow immediately after a long trip at high speed, as this can lead to deformation of hot elements.
When the first signs of noise or vibration appear, do not delay your visit for diagnostics. Early detection of the problem will allow you to avoid replacing other system components, such as the catalyst or downpipe, which are much more expensive to repair. Particular attention should be paid to the condition of the rubber suspensions, since their wear creates additional stress on the welds of the resonator.
If you live in a harsh climate, consider installing an additional heat shield or applying an anti-corrosion compound to the exterior of the exhaust system. This may seem like overkill, but in practice such measures significantly increase the service life of the metal and preserve the aesthetic appearance of the car when lifted onto a lift.
- 🛡️ Anticorrosive — treating the bottom and exhaust elements with special compounds slows down the rusting process.
- 🧹 Purity — regular removal of dirt and snow from under the bottom prevents the accumulation of aggressive substances.
- 🔩 Control — checking the tightening of clamps and the condition of the suspensions at each scheduled maintenance.
Regular diagnostics and timely replacement of worn-out exhaust system elements are the key to long engine life and comfort in the cabin. Nissan Murano Z50.
FAQ: Frequently asked questions
How much does it cost to replace a resonator on a Nissan Murano Z50?
Replacement costs vary depending on the part selected and the cost of labor. An original resonator costs from 15,000 to 25,000 rubles, analogues cost from 5,000 to 10,000 rubles. Replacement work usually costs 2,000 - 4,000 rubles.
Is it possible to drive a Nissan Murano without a resonator?
Technically it is possible to drive, but it is not recommended. The noise level will be unacceptably high, there may be an exhaust smell in the cabin, as well as engine errors due to incorrect sensor readings. Additionally, it may be illegal.
How long does the resonator last on this car?
Under normal operating conditions, a standard resonator lasts from 5 to 8 years. The period depends on the quality of the road, climatic conditions and fuel quality. Internal corrosion is the main cause of failure.
Do I need to change both resonators at once?
If you have a double resonator installed (front and rear), it is not necessary to change them immediately if the second one is in good condition. However, when replacing, it is better to check the condition of both elements to avoid repeated repairs after a short time.
Does removing the resonator affect fuel consumption?
Direct influence is minimal. Fuel savings can be 0.1-0.3 liters per 100 km, but this is offset by the risk of catalyst failure and other negative consequences for engine operation.
